Booking Holdings Competitive Strategy & Market Position
Booking Holdings possesses the world's largest global hotel and alternative accommodation supply network (especially fragmented boutique European properties), immense direct brand traffic (over 50% of bookings originate from direct mobile app channels), and unmatched conversion-rate optimization (CRO) expertise.
Market Position & Competitive Landscape
Booking Holdings is the undisputed global leader in online travel by market cap and profitability, generating significantly higher operating margins (30%+) than Expedia Group. Its crown jewel, Amsterdam-based Booking.com, operates the premier hotel booking network across Europe and Asia-Pacific.
